Enjoy family day out at races
GET set for a feast of fun with our popular Freetime feature - Tia Tests It Out.
Our little tester Tia Hanson, four, of Bentley, goes out and about with her mum Eve testing out family entertainments and attractions in our area and giving her verdict on what's hot and what's not when it comes to a family day out.
This week, the pair were at Doncaster Racecourse on Sunday for the annual Family Fun Day in support of The Heartbeat Appeal - one of Yorkshire's leading independent charities fighting heart disease Here's what they thought....
THINKING of a family day out? What springs to mind?
Seaside, theme park, zoo? All of which can be very costly and the travelling can be a nightmare! I bet you've never even thought of Doncaster Racecourse.
You can't go wrong with a fantastic family day out at the racecourse.
There was plenty to do for mums, dads and kids alike when we visited last weekend.
The racecourse is the perfect place for a cheap, local fun day out for all the family.
During our visit the family grandstand was really inviting with lots to keep everyone amused. The bouncy castle had the kids queuing round the block - and with under 16s going free of charge there were plenty of them!
The children were also entertained by magic tricks and Punch and Judy shows at Patsy's Fun Show and youngsters could also take part in workshops and demonstrations courtesy of the Doncaster Rovers In The Community Team. And there was face painting too.
But the real stars of the show were some of the most popular television characters of the moment - Dora The Explorer and Diego - who were kept busy all day having their pictures taken with the little ones.
And there were also pony races - although Tia was too young to participate with 11-15 year olds taking part.
But what really surprised me was the great family atmosphere. Most families had brought their own picnics and were making a good full day of it. Kids being kids, the little 'uns were making friends and playing together in no time.
It turned out to be an absolutely fantastic day that we both really enjoyed. Tia loved being able to see all the horses close up in the parade ring. Tia said they looked beautiful although some were naughty and didn't do as they were told! Surprisingly, she really got into the horses running and loved picking a horse number to win and cheering as they all ran past. I will definitely be taking Tia again as she thoroughly enjoyed it.
If you want to chill out in the sunshine and know your children will be kept highly entertained, I would definitely recommend Doncaster Racecourse for a family day out.
